Abstract :
The target of KEK-ATF is producing electron beam with vertical emittance of 0.01 nm-rad (1×10-11 m-rad). Corrections of the dispersions are essential to achieve the low emittance. Because the actual optics of the beam line should be known for these corrections, beam based optics diagnostics has been performed. Simulations showed the validity and the accuracy of the method. Effects of skew quadrupoles have also been studied
